Tiger Woods Injured in Car Accident

World’s best golf player Tiger Woods was seriously injured in a car accident next to his home yesterday. His Cadillac Escalade hit a fire hydrant and then a tree as he pulled out of the driveway, according to an incident report from the Florida highway patrol in Orange County.

Orange County fire and rescue arrived quickly and took him to Health Central Hospital. Woods, though seriously injured, was released from a hospital in good condition after treatment, Reuters reported.

Woods' wife, Elin Nordegren, told the police she was inside the house when she heard the accident. She said she went outside and used a golf putter to break out the rear window of the vehicle, then pulled her husband from the SUV.

Police Chief Daniel Saylor said two Windermere police officers were the first to arrive on the scene.

"There was Tiger Woods laying on the ground in front of the vehicle with his wife over him rendering first aid," he was quoted as saying by the aforementioned source.

"He was in and out of consciousness with lacerations to his upper and lower lip," Saylor said. "He was mumbling but didn't say anything coherent."

The crash remains under investigation and charges were pending, the police report said. It also stated the accident was not alcohol-related. The SUV, which was drivable, as just the vehicle's front end was damaged.

Woods' office, in a statement published on his website, said: "He was admitted, treated and released today in good condition. We appreciate very much everyone's thoughts and well wishes."
